How have you set your shutter speed? The movement when your panning left looking down the I beams looks a little jumpy, like you're using a fast shutter speed and not getting motion blur.

Great job! You did two things some of the best aerial videographers often forget to do. First, you went close and got nice, slow shots passing right by the steel beams. Second, you had one shot that was just still, no movement. We all make the mistake of thinking the shots must always be moving. I don't think so. You are already showing something from a unique perspective, above ground. Movement doesn't always add to the shot.
